Their survey finds Donald Trump perceived to be the most likely nominee amid all of the survey respondents:
* Trump 26%
* Carson 19%
* Rubio 16%
* Bush 9%
* Fiorina 4%
* Cruz 4%
* Paul 3%
* Huckabee 2%
Undecided 13%
However, the more damaging data was a result that found Donald Trump beating Hillary Clinton in a head-to-head match up. Specifically the article outlined that a large segment of Minnesota Democrats and Independent voters were identified "crossing over" to join the growing Donald Trump coalition.
That uncomfortable reality was the lead deleted within minutes of broadcast.
[...] SurveyUSA interviewed 600 adults from the state of Minnesota Oct. 29, 2015, through Nov. 02, 2015. Of the adults, 516 were registered to vote and were asked the head-to-head match-up questions (link)
